Early Life and Education
Kay Adams is a dynamic American sports broadcaster and television personality.
She came into the world on April 6, 1986, in Chicago, Illinois.
Raised by her parents, Czesio Adams, a Polish immigrant, and Mrs. Adams, in a tight-knit family, she grew up with her older sister Sylvia Wrobel and an older brother whose name stays private.
She attended Whitney M. Young Magnet High School in Chicago, where she excelled in academics and theater, sparking her on-camera comfort.
For college, she went to Dartmouth College, earning a bachelor’s degree in journalism and communications in 2008, with a focus on media and internships at local stations that set her on the broadcasting path.
Her roots blend Polish and American culture, and she follows Christianity.
Career
Kay Adams kicked off her career post-college with a mix of radio and digital media gigs.
She started at ESPN, contributing to fantasy football content for ESPN and hosting SiriusXM’s Livin’ the Fantasy and Fantasy Drive shows from 2014, building her expertise in NFL analysis.
In 2016, she landed her big break as a co-host on NFL Network’s Good Morning Football alongside Peter Schrager, Kyle Brandt, and Nate Burleson, delivering daily NFL news, interviews, and fun segments like “Angry Runs” that became fan favorites.
The show, running weekdays from New York, grew into a staple for football fans, with Adams hosting over 1,000 episodes by 2025.
She left in May 2022 to join FanDuel TV, launching Up & Adams, a daily show blending NFL talk, fantasy advice, and guest chats with stars like Aaron Rodgers and Saquon Barkley, streamed on YouTube and FanDuel’s platforms.
Beyond studio work, she hosted major events like DirecTV’s Super Saturday Night at Super Bowl LIV in 2020, the NFL Honors red carpet, and Amazon’s Thursday Night Football coverage in 2023.
She also covered the NFL Combine, Draft, and Pro Bowl for NFL Network, plus guested on shows like Garbage Time with Katie Nolan and The Dan Patrick Show.
In 2024, she hosted the NFL Scouting Combine for FanDuel and joined KTLA’s sports team part-time, while her Up & Adams show hit new highs with live specials and betting content.
Her career spans over 15 years, mixing digital, TV, and live event hosting with a focus on football smarts and fan connection.

Personal Life
Kay Adams, 39, is a dynamic American sports broadcaster and television personality.
She remains single with no spouse or children, keeping her romantic life private despite rumors linking her to NFL quarterback Danny Amendola in 2016, which she never confirmed.
Raised in Chicago by Czesio Adams and Mrs. Adams, she credits her Polish immigrant dad for her hustle and often shares family pride in interviews.
Standing at 5 feet 5 inches, she now splits time between New York and Los Angeles for work, enjoying yoga, running, and cheering for the Bears.
